Transaction b6d777f8bbf13292c564a7f8b849f15fa0befdc99efa4a26d1abbabf85e2fc75

block
83caccf4aaae9abbf443b25ba0604235515b05b3c5fed89e2b17b96c1739db8d

1 Input

23 Outputs